OLD FRIENDS TO FIND HOLLY’S A CHANGED PLACEMany New Improvement*Are Made At LocalRestaurantSouth Haven’s summer visitors will find many improvements- at Holly’s restaurant and grill this yea \ Changes at the grill on Broadway near Fhoenix were completed several weeks ago but the many im-j provements in the restaurant, 214 Center street, were finished only in time to celebrate its 17th anniversary which occurs during National Restaurant week, observed from Mon-daj\ May 4 to Sunday, May 10.Diners at the restaurant will find the walls painted Wythehouse green, the same shade used in redecorating the grill “Wythehouse green will be the standard color in all our restaurants,” Ward Webster, owner, said. “The color also has been used in redecorating the St. Joseph and Eenton * Harbor Hoby’s establishments.”Next change to greet the visitor’s eye will be the attractive booths which have been installed in the center of the restaurant where tables were formerly placed. ‘‘The new booths make it possible to seat ten more persons than before,” Mr. Webster said. The backs are upholstered in a deep tan and the seats are done in maroon. The fabric used is a special composition, half rub-bet1, half cork, which wears better and is very easy to keep clean. A ‘family sine” booth, seating from eight to ten persons has been f placed at the rear of the restaurant.Tables on Stands ' 1The tables in the booths are mounted on stands centered so that they will not get in the way of the! customer s legs. The tab es also are movable and, as in the case of children, may be drawn closer to the diner. Getting in and out of the booths is also an easier matter than in some of the older models, and the two front center booths have chairs placed on one side for those who prefer them.The most important improvement is the serving arrangements. The kitchen has been opened so the waitresses put their orders on tickets which are sent through in rotation and'placed on the serving shelf when ready, making it unnecessary for the girls to enter the kitchen, and by making contact with the kitchen easier, speeding up service. ___________________________-.....Also installed in the kitchen is a new glass washer and sterilirer which will take care of 700 glasses an hour and eliminates towe.ing. Installation of the new sterilizer has hot yet been completed and other rearrangements in the kitchen also will be made. A washer and sterilizer for dishes is now in use, and the machine for glasses will give the restaurant two such pieces of eouipment.New UniformsWaitresses at both the restaurant ar.d grill have received new green and white uniforms, and a new candy department also has been addtiti, featuring Mrs. Steven's candies.The first Holly’s restaurant was established by Hollis Webster in the obby of the Webster hotel in May, 1925.
